Located in the hyper-center of Maule, on the immediate edge of the former Benedictine priory, this remarkable property of nearly 400 sqm of living space is rooted on the probable site of an old tithe barn. A thousand-year history inhabits the place, but it is a very contemporary art of living that reigns there today.
The main house has 236 sqm (excluding garden level and cellars), enhanced by generous volumes, period fireplaces, moldings, old parquet floors, and through light. The whole extends over an intimate plot of 785 sqm, perfectly quiet, sheltered from view.
The landscaped garden houses two independent studios (27 and 28 sqm), currently operated as 3*** Atout France gites with an average occupancy rate of 70% (turnover communicated on request). At the far end of the property, a 62 sqm two-bedroom apartment (83 sqm floor space), rented year-round, completes the potential with EUR1,000 of additional monthly income.
These three apartments have their own independent access, guaranteeing comfort and privacy. A large garage of over 40 sqm, a 78 sqm garden level and a vaulted cellar complete this rare property in a privileged location, a few minutes' walk from the train station and all amenities. An elegant mansion with a Parisian soul and generous volumes The main house rises on three levels, with nearly 240 sqm of living space (and over 260 sqm of usable space, excluding the basement and outbuildings), organized around a classic and fluid distribution, typical of beautiful 19th-century residences. From the entrance, the tone is set: high ceilings, delicate moldings, marble fireplaces, herringbone parquet floors, and marble stone elegantly punctuate the spaces. A majestic central wooden staircase leads to the upper floors, bringing a theatrical verticality to the whole.
The double reception room consists of a vast living room, bathed in light thanks to its east-west exposure, and opens onto a large balcony and the garden. Imagine family receptions, reading by the fire, or summer afternoons with the windows wide open.
The dining room reveals its delicate moldings, period parquet flooring, and marble fireplace. Ideally proportioned, it lends itself equally to formal dinners and large family gatherings, in a warm and timeless atmosphere. The large independent kitchen seduces with its careful layout and prestigious equipment. Custom-designed, it is equipped with Gaggenau brand elements. Warm and family-friendly, it provides access to a terrace and the wooded garden. The sleeping area is spread over two floors with 4 generously proportioned bedrooms, including 3 master suites, all featuring beautiful volumes and large windows. Two bathrooms and a shower room, an office, and numerous built-in storage units and custom-made closets punctuate the circulation areas.
The top floor has been cleverly renovated, perfect for an office, a games room, an artist's studio, and one of the master suites. A semi-buried level of 78 sqm can be used as a gym, music studio, wellness area, or summer kitchen. It connects to a healthy and cool vaulted cellar, ideal for wine lovers. A confidential address, preserved heritage charm, and good rental profitability: an exceptional property for lovers of character and uniqueness, and who do not want to sacrifice the amenities of a city center. 40 km from Porte Maillot 10 min walk from Maule station connecting Montparnasse in 45 min Epone-Mezieres station for Paris-St Lazare 8 km away and future RER Eole station in 2027 8 km from the A13 motorway
